Transaction fbbfa64ba2283f18d7bb0f6e56f19148c4420b79e3521e44d5507b8186c8279a
1 Input
1 Output
-
fbbfa64ba2283f18d7bb0f6e56f19148c4420b79e3521e44d5507b8186c8279a:0
- value
- 1258581
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db4c9b84675af7274ad13ced9eacfcb77894c91b OP_EQUAL
- address
- 3MgZgLTUA9DKNhMea8umw2QaknpZKCtMBv